Task Scheduling Scheme Based on Cost Optimization in 5G/Hetnets C-RAN

摘要

With the increase of data traffic in global mobile network, data computing close to the edge is going more and more memorandum to deal with the resources limitations. This paper, addresses Cloud Radio Access Network (C-RAN) architecture and proposes to provide extra computing and storage resources in the edge in order to allow the offloading of a set of mobile users services from the remote cloud computing infrastructure to a cloud computing infrastructure deployed in the edge next to Remote Radio Heads (RRHs). This approach raises many challenges. One of the challenges is the scheduling strategy of the offloading. Therefore, the main contribution described in this paper is a novel cost based service scheduling (CBSS) mechanism which takes into account deployment cost, deadline and available resources in order to make offloading decisions more efficient and to increase user experience. The solution was implemented in a simulator to highlight the benefit of the approach compared to existing approach.
